ISS International Academy (ISS) is a relatively new international school in Phnom Penh, Cambodia, established in 2017. It caters to students from pre-nursery to primary 6 (ages approximately 2 to 11 years old). This blog post aims to provide a neutral and objective overview of ISS, including its curriculum, facilities, and admissions process.

Curriculum

ISS offers a blended curriculum that combines elements of the International Primary Curriculum (IPC) and the Singapore Curriculum.

The IPC focuses on developing a child’s whole being, with a strong emphasis on creativity, critical thinking, and communication skills. It also encourages international-mindedness and a respect for different cultures.
The Singapore Curriculum is known for its rigor and emphasis on foundational academic skills.
This blend of curricula may be appealing to parents who want their children to receive a well-rounded education with a strong academic foundation. It’s important to note that ISS does not offer curriculums beyond primary 6, so students will need to transition to another school for secondary education.

Facilities

ISS boasts a variety of facilities designed to support a stimulating learning environment:

Spacious classrooms: These classrooms allow for a comfortable learning environment with room for movement and collaboration.
Technology lab: The technology lab provides students with access to computers and other technological tools to enhance their learning experience.
Futsal court and swimming pool: These facilities offer opportunities for physical activity and recreation, which are important for a child’s overall development.
